Re: rear wiper stopped ......any others here have this
I had the same issue, both the center brake light and wiper motor went out. Finally pulled down the rubber boot that covers the wiring harness between the roof and the hatch, and found nearly every wire was frayed. Easy enough to solder them back together and cover with shrink tubing. That was 3 years ago and haven't had a problem since.
